Composition (per 80 mg vial)
- GHK-Cu (50 mg) — Copper peptide complex studied for gene-expression modulation and cellular communication signaling.
- TB-500 (10 mg) — Thymosin β4 fragment investigated for cytoskeletal and actin-binding effects in model systems.
- BPC-157 (10 mg) — Synthetic peptide sequence examined for angiogenesis and tissue-modeling research.
- KPV (10 mg) — α-MSH tripeptide analog evaluated for epithelial barrier and immune-signaling studies.
